• T-84 (1) de Havilland Canada Inc., Downsview, ON. Rolled out 30 Sep -1968. First flight 11-Nov-1968.
• T-84 (1) Argentine Air Force / Fuerza Aérea Argentina Delivered 10-Dec-1968. Air Brigade I. II Transport Squadron based at Commodore Rivadavia serving LADE - Lineas Aereas del Estade. Assigned, in addition to LADE at Matienzo, Antarctic Base 1969.
Delivered in normal grey LADE scheme but enhanced for Antarctic operations by high visibility orange bands.
Accident: El Bolsom 07-Jul-1977. No other details currently known.
Note: Assigned to the Antarctic Base Matienzo in 1969, later to the Antarctic Base Marambio Damaged at the Antarctic Base Jubany on 28-Feb-1985, repaired and seriously damaged again during a storm at the Chilean Antarctic Base O'Higgins on 24-Sep-1992 , repaired again but , destroyed after being damaged on 27-Oct-1993
Accident: Bernardo O'Higgins AB. Chilean AF Antarctic base.24-Sep-1992: Damaged during a winter storm, with 70% damage after strong winds loosened off cable ties and blew the aircraft over. Repaired.
Accident 27-Oct-1993. Details currently unknown.
